一般的なLayUIの問題やエラーをトラブルシューティングするにはどうすればよいですか?
一般的なLayUIの問題やエラーをトラブルシューティングするにはどうすればよいですか?
一般的なLayUIの問題とエラーのトラブルシューティングには、問題を特定して解決するための体系的なアプローチが含まれます。これに従うことができる手順は次のとおりです。
- ブラウザコンソールの確認:最初のステップは、JavaScriptエラーについてブラウザのコンソールを検査することです。 LayUI関連のエラーがここで見られることが多く、何がうまくいかないかについての最初の手がかりを提供できます。
- LayUIバージョンの検証:LayUIの最新バージョンを使用していることを確認してください。最新リリースに更新するだけで問題を解決できる場合があります。
- 構成を確認します:LayUI構成設定を再確認します。 CSSまたはJavaScriptファイルへのパスが誤っていないため、またはlayui.use()関数呼び出しでの誤ったパスが原因でエラーが発生する可能性があります。
- ファイルの整合性を確認してください:必要なすべてのファイルが適切に読み込まれ、アクセス可能であることを確認してください。 CSSまたはJSファイルへのリンクが壊れていると、機能の問題が発生する可能性があります。
- HTML構造の検査:LayUIは、特定のHTML構造に大きく依存しています。 HTMLが正しくフォーマットされ、必要なすべてのクラスとIDが整っていることを確認してください。
- LayUIのドキュメントを使用してください。レイイの公式ドキュメントを参照して、コンポーネントとモジュールの正しい実装を理解してください。多くの場合、問題は、LayUI機能の誤解や誤用に起因します。
- さまざまな環境でのテスト:問題が環境固有になる場合があります。さまざまなブラウザとデバイスでアプリケーションをテストして、問題が持続しているかどうかを確認します。
- LayUIコミュニティに相談してください:LayUIコミュニティフォーラムとGitHubの問題は貴重なリソースになる可能性があります。他の人が同様の問題に遭遇したかどうか、そして彼らがそれらをどのように解決したかを確認してください。
これらの手順に従うことにより、一般的なLayUIの問題とエラーを体系的にトラブルシューティングして解決できます。
LayUIの問題をデバッグする最も効果的な方法は何ですか?
LayUIの問題を効果的にデバッグするには、ツールとテクニックの組み合わせが必要です。最も効果的な方法のいくつかは次のとおりです。
- ブラウザ開発者ツール:ブラウザ開発者ツール、特にコンソールと要素のインスペクターを使用して、JavaScriptエラーを特定し、HTML構造を検査します。これは、物事がうまくいかない場所を特定するのに役立ちます。
- LayUIのデバッグモード:LayUIには、より詳細なエラーメッセージを提供できるようにするデバッグモードがあります。
debug: true
を設定することで有効にすることができます。 - コードリント:EslintやJshintなどのツールを使用して、構文エラーをキャッチし、コーディング標準を実施します。これは、LayUIの問題につながる一般的な間違いを防ぐのに役立ちます。
- ユニットテスト:LayUIコンポーネントの単体テストを実装します。 MochaやJestなどのフレームワークは、コードの個々の部分が予想どおりに機能するようにするのに役立ち、問題を隔離して修正しやすくなります。
- ロギングと監視:ロギングライブラリを使用して、アプリケーションのフローを追跡します。これは、エラーに至るまでの一連のイベントを理解するのに特に役立ちます。
- コンポーネントを分離する:問題が発生したら、影響を受けるコンポーネントまたはモジュールを分離します。アプリケーションの他の部分が干渉しない限り、特定の問題に焦点を当てるために、最小限の再現可能な例を作成します。
- バージョン制御:GITまたは別のバージョン制御システムを使用して、変更を追跡します。最近の変更後に問題が発生した場合、問題を導入した正確なコミットを特定してテストすることができます。
これらの方法を組み合わせることにより、LayUIの問題を効果的にデバッグして解決できます。
LayUIトラブルシューティング技術を学習するためのリソースを提案できますか?
LayUIのトラブルシューティング技術の学習には、公式のリソース、コミュニティのサポート、実務経験の組み合わせが含まれます。ここにいくつかの提案されたリソースがあります:
-
公式のLayUIドキュメント:公式のLayUIドキュメントは、LayUIの仕組みを理解し、一般的な問題のトラブルシューティングのための主要なリソースです。さまざまなコンポーネントとモジュールに関する詳細なガイドを提供します。
[LayUI公式ドキュメント](https://www.layui.com/doc/)
-
LayUI GitHubリポジトリ:LayUI Githubリポジトリには、ソースコード、オープンな問題、およびプルリクエストが含まれています。これらをレビューすると、一般的な問題と解決策に関する洞察が得られます。
[layui githubリポジトリ](https://github.com/layui/layui)
-
LayUI Community Forum :Layui Community Forumは、質問をし、経験豊富なユーザーや開発者から助けを得るのに最適な場所です。これは、特定の問題をトラブルシューティングするための貴重なリソースです。
[layuiコミュニティフォーラム](https://fly.layui.com/)
-
スタックオーバーフロー:スタックオーバーフローに関するLayUI関連の質問を検索します。多くの開発者は、さまざまなLayUIの問題に対する経験と解決策を共有しています。
[スタックオーバーフロー-LayUIタグ](https://stackoverflow.com/questions/tagged/layui)
- LayUIチュートリアルとコース:LayUIをカバーするオンラインチュートリアルとコースを探してください。 UdemyやYouTubeなどのWebサイトでは、LayUIのトラブルシューティングに関する特定のチュートリアルを提供する場合があります。
- 書籍と電子書籍:あまり一般的ではありませんが、一部の本や電子書籍は、トラブルシューティング技術を含むLayUIを詳細にカバーする場合があります。
これらのリソースを活用することにより、LayUIの問題のトラブルシューティングのスキルを向上させることができます。
どの一般的なレイイエラーを認識すべきか、どのように修正する必要がありますか?
Layuiは、あらゆるフレームワークと同様に、共通のエラーのシェアを持っています。最も頻繁な問題のいくつかとそれらを修正する方法は次のとおりです。
-
コンソールのJavaScriptエラー:
- エラー:「未装備のタイプエラー:未定義のプロパティ「config」を読み取れない」
- 原因:これは、LayUIスクリプトが適切に読み込まれていない場合、または使用しようとするコードの後にロードされた場合に発生することがよくあります。
- 修正:LayUIスクリプトがHTMLファイルとLayUI依存コードの前に正しくロードされていることを確認してください。パスを確認し、ファイルの整合性を確認します。
-
CSSは読み込まれていません:
- エラー:layUIコンポーネントは正しくスタイリングされていません。
- 原因:LayUI CSSファイルが適切にリンクまたはアクセスできない場合があります。
- 修正:CSSファイルがHTMLファイルで正しく参照されていることを確認します。ファイルパスを確認し、アクセス可能であることを確認してください。
-
レンダリングではないコンポーネント:
- エラー:LayUIコンポーネントはページに表示されません。
- 原因:これは、誤ったHTML構造、必要なクラスの欠落、またはコンポーネントの不適切な初期化が原因である可能性があります。
-
修正:HTML構造がLayUIの要件と一致するようにします。必要なすべてのクラスとIDが含まれており、
layui.use()
を使用してコンポーネントが適切に初期化されることを再確認します。
-
LayUIモジュールが見つかりません:
- エラー:layUIモジュールを使用しようとしたときの「モジュールが見つかりません」エラー。
- 原因:モジュールがLayUIビルドに含まれていないか、正しく参照されない場合があります。
- 修正:モジュールがLayUIインストールの一部であることを確認します。そうでない場合は、手動で含めるか、ビルド構成に含まれることを確認する必要があります。また、タイプミスのモジュール名を確認してください。
-
LayUIフォームの検証が機能しない:
- エラー:フォーム検証は予想どおりトリガーされません。
- 原因:これは、フォームのHTMLに正しいLayUI属性が含まれていない場合、またはLayUIフォームモジュールが適切に初期化されていない場合に発生する可能性があります。
-
修正:フォームHTMLに、必要なLayUIクラスと属性(
lay-filter
など)が含まれていることを確認してください。また、layui.use('form', function(){...})
を使用してフォームモジュールを初期化したことを確認してください。
-
LayUIテーブルはデータを読み込んでいません:
- エラー:LayUIテーブルは空のままであるか、データを表示しません。
- 原因:これは、テーブルのデータ形式、ネットワークの問題、または誤解が誤っているためです。
-
修正:データ形式がLayUIの予想形式と一致することを確認します。コンソールのネットワークエラーを確認してください。右の
url
およびcols
プロパティでテーブルが正しく構成されていることを確認してください。
これらの一般的なエラーを認識し、それらを修正する方法を知ることにより、プロジェクトのLayUIの問題をより効果的にトラブルシューティングすることができます。
以上が一般的なLayUIの問題やエラーをトラブルシューティングするに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









この記事では、LayuiのCarouselモジュールを画像スライダーに使用し、セットアップの手順、カスタマイズオプションの実装、自動再生とナビゲーションの実装、およびパフォーマンス最適化戦略についてガイドします。

この記事では、LayUIのレイヤーモジュールを使用してモーダルウィンドウとダイアログボックスを作成する方法、セットアップ、タイプ、カスタマイズ、および避けるべき一般的な落とし穴の詳細について説明します。

この記事では、LayUIのアップロードモジュールの設定を、受け入れ、ext、サイズのプロパティを使用してファイルの種類とサイズを制限し、違反のエラーメッセージをカスタマイズすることについて説明します。

この記事では、LayuiのCarouselモジュールのカスタマイズについて説明し、遷移効果、自動再生設定、カスタムナビゲーションコントロールの追加など、外観と行動のためのCSSとJavaScriptの変更に焦点を当てています。

この記事では、LayUIの要素モジュールを使用して、タブ、アコーディオン、プログレスバーなどのUI要素を作成およびカスタマイズする方法を詳しく説明します。

この記事では、無限のスクロール、セットアップ、ベストプラクティス、パフォーマンスの最適化、および強化されたユーザーエクスペリエンスのカスタマイズをカバーするためにLayUIのフローモジュールを使用して説明します。
